Firstly, it is important to understand what a moving average is. A moving average is a calculation that averages out the data points over a specified time period, allowing traders and investors to identify trends and patterns in the market. By setting alerts on moving averages, you can be notified when the market crosses a certain moving average, helping you to stay on top of market movements.

To set an alert on a moving average, you will need to use a trading platform or charting software that offers this feature. Most platforms have a built-in alert system that allows you to set alerts based on various criteria, including moving averages.

Once you have access to a suitable trading platform or charting software, the next step is to select the moving average you want to set an alert on. Depending on your trading strategy, you may choose to use a simple moving average (SMA) or an exponential moving average (EMA). Each type has its own advantages and may be better suited for different trading styles.

What is a moving average?

A moving average is a calculation used to analyze data points over a certain period of time by creating a series of averages of different subsets of the full data set.

What are the different types of moving averages?

There are several different types of moving averages, including simple moving averages (SMA), exponential moving averages (EMA), weighted moving averages (WMA), and smoothed moving averages (SMMA). Each type of moving average has its own calculation method and is suited for different types of analysis.
